Background:Hydrolase that can remove conjµgated ubiquitin from proteins and therefore plays an important regµLatory role at the level of protein turnover by preventing degradation. Converts both \\\'Lys-48\\\' an \\\'Lys-63\\\'-linked ubiquitin chains. Catalytic activity is enhanced in the M phase. Involved in cell proliferation. Required to enter into S phase in response to serum stimµLation. May regµLate T-cell anergy mediated by RNF128 via the formation of a complex containing RNF128 and OTUB1. Probably regµLates the stability of STAM2 and RASGRF1. RegµLates endosomal ubiquitin dynamics, cargo sorting, membrane traffic at early endosomes, and maintenance of ESCRT-0 stability. The level of protein ubiquitination on endosomes is essential for maintaining the morphology of the organelle. Deubiquitinates EPS15 and controles tyrosine kinase stability. Removes conjµgated ubiquitin from EGFR thus regµLating EGFR degradation and downstream MAPK signaling. Involved in acrosome biogenesis throµgh interaction with the spermatid ESCRT-0 complex and microtubµLes. Deubiquitinates BIRC6/bruce and KIF23/MKLP1.
